A classic tour of multiple Labe viewpoints south of Ústí – 22 km

  • This is essentially an extended version of the ‘five viewpoints’ tour which circles around several spectacular views of the meandering Labe river with the scenic backdrop of the České Středohoří volcanic hills. The shorter ‘five viewpoints’ tour (up to 11km) already starts on the ridge high above the river, whereas this longer route starts at the river level, so involves more significant climbing but this allows more varied and exciting terrain to be explored.
  • The route begins at the village of Dolní Zálezly, 7 km south of Ústí nad Labem. The village has a train station with regular connections to Ústí. There are also direct trains here from Prague.
  • The suggested itinerary takes the undulating forest trail northwards towards Ústí for 5 km to reach the village of Vaňov before climbing steeply into the hills on the western side of the river. There are many spectacular viewpoints accessible from the trail that runs southwards, broadly following the ridgeline from Ústí towards Lovosice. The suggested itinerary visits six of these viewpoints as each gives a slightly different perspective of the dramatic volcanic landscape.
  • The route on the ridgeline terminates just after the village of Dubice, where there is an old church and a restaurant with a panoramic terrace. There are a couple of different descent options back to Dolní Zálezly including an easy route along a quiet road or a more scenic (and steeper) descent following a nature trail that passes the Moravanský waterfall, which cascades in steps towards the Labe valley.
  • The total route, if all the viewpoints are visited, is 22 km long with 560m of height to ascend/descend. The footpaths up to and down from the ridge are quite steep in places and this is overall quite a strenuous tour. There are refreshment options in Vaňov (including a well regarded Greek restaurant next to the ferry station), in Maravany (where there is a popular snack bar that serves pancakes from Friday to Sunday) and the terrace restaurant in Dubice.

Directions

  • From the train station at Dolní Zálezly take the GREEN hiking trail in the direction of Ústí
  • After the trail leaves to the village of Dolní Zálezly there is a long section in the woods before descending finally towards Vaňov to follow beside the railway line for around 1 km
  • The GREEN trail meets the BLUE just before the ferry station (5.5 km from Dolní Zálezly station). Turn sharply left onto the BLUE trail
  • Continue on the BLUE trail as it winds steeply up the hillside to reach the Skály trail junction after 2.7 km
  • At the junction turn right onto the YELLOW trail. After 200m at the small parking area for paragliders turn right to reach the first viewpoint (Skály) in 400m
  • Return back to the the Skály trail junction after visiting the viewpoint. At the junction continue on the YELLOW trail in the direction of Moravany
  • After 1.7 km reach the Skalky junction and here turn left to reach the Skalky viewpoint in 500m (this is probably the best viewpoint on the tour and should not be skipped!)
  • Return back to the Skalky junction and continue on the YELLOW trail for 3.2 km through Moravany (note the pancake snack on the left) to reach the Dubičky junction in the village of Dubice
  • If wishing to visit the Doerell viewpoint, continue a further 600m on the YELLOW trail to reach the Doerellova vyhlídka junction and turn left to reach the viewpoint in a further 600m. Return back to Dubice village after visiting the viewpoint
  • Back at the Dubičky junction join the GREEN trail and head towards the church – there is a fine viewpoint directly beside the church and also the restaurant terrace has a similar view
  • Continue on the GREEN trail for 600m to reach the next viewpoint, which is on the far side of the transmitter tower, 100m off the main trail (at the transmitter there is a signpost pointing to the footpath leading to the viewpoint)
  • Continue for 300m on the GREEN trail to reach the junction leading to the Mlynářův kámen viewpoint. Take the diversion trail which leads to the viewpoint in 200m and then return to the main trail (note – there is a new Via Ferrata constructed just below the viewpoint, so far unmarked on the map, and not yet sampled by the author)
  • At the main trail, join the blue nature trail (blue-white triangles) which follows the main GREEN trail for 200m then then leaves the GREEN trail and continues for 500m to reach the Vodopád Moravanského p. junction
  • At the junction, continue downhill following the blue nature trail beside the waterfalls, to reach the Dolní Zálezly train station in 2 km
  • Note – this is quite a steep descent path through the forest. If preferring an easier descent leave the blue nature trail at the Vodopád Moravanského p. junction and take the yellow connecting nature trail into Moravany and from there take the BLUE hiking trail which follows the road as it winds back to Dolní Zálezly)
